@sherrjo2 жыл бұрын
I love watching your videos. I used to work in a shipyard building ships your cut outs were perfect when you were trying to explain dry dock. They have huge pumps that pump the water out or in to the dry dock. Pretty cool to watch as well. I think I read that, like cars, ships need to pass inspections where they are deemed seaworthy since they will be in open sea with paying guests. They look for cracks in the seams as well as looking at all the propellers every 3-5 years. Thanks for sharing.
